Start by completely analyzing the window hinges. Search for signs of wear, rust, or damage. Identify whether the problem is due to loose screws, damaged hinges, or something else.
Step 2: Remove the Window
If the hinges or the window frame appears to be severely damaged, it might be required to eliminate the window for ease of repair. Utilize a screwdriver to eliminate the hinges from the window frame.
Action 3: Tighten or Replace Screws
Inspect all screws on the hinges. If any screws are loose, tighten them firmly using a screwdriver. If screws are missing out on or damaged, they need to be replaced. Ensure to use screws that fit effectively and are ideal for outside use, especially for outside windows.
Step 4: Lubrication
Use a suitable lube along the hinge's pivot points. This action reduces friction and can restore the smooth operation of the window. Beware not to over-lubricate, as excess lubricant can draw in dirt and gunk.
Step 5: Realign if Necessary

Step 8: Final Testing
As soon as whatever is fixed, evaluate the window tilting it backward and forward. Examine for smooth operation and tight seals. Make any required adjustments where misalignments are found.

Q2: How frequently must I maintain my window hinges?A2: It is recommended to inspect and lubricate your window hinges every 6 months to preserve their performance. Q3: What type of lubricant is best for window hinges?A3: A silicone-based or lithium grease lube is typically suggested as it supplies durability without bring in dirt.
